i dont know how much they cost, but i know that nvert racks will hold wakeskates. i was out a few weeks ago with a bunch of people that have them and they love em. the bungees on their regular racks are allll stretched out cuz they ride so much. i personally found them easier to use cuz you dont have to wrap the bungee around the board every time, just push a little lever.
